I only had a half day of work today, so I thought I could run to the grocery, and then come home and fill the crockpot with all of the ingredients. I can’t find the original website with the original recipe, but I changed it a bit, so I will just tell you what I used:

2 packages of stew Angus beef (I browned before I added to crockpot)
1 diced onion
15-20 baby carrots cut in half
3 celery stalked sliced
48 oz of beef broth
1 large can of diced tomatoes
1/2 c frozen peas
1 pkg Lipton Beef and Onion
2 garlic cloves
2 bay leaves (my first time using bay leaves)
1 tsp thyme
salt and pepper
1/2 tsp red pepper flakes
1 tsp Italian seasoning
3 idaho potatoes peeled and chopped up in kind of big pieces so they didn’t get mushy.

I put all of this in the crockpot for 4 hours on high.
